What are the basic principles of the Mediterranean diet? What does the literature say in regards to the relationship between Mediterranean dietary principles and future heart health?
• high consumption of vegetables, fruits, legumes, nuts, and olive oil
• moderate consumption of fish and alcohol
• low consumption of red and processed meats and whole-fat dairy products
• Associated with lowered overall CVD-related mortality
• Research results suggest a prevention of premature death from CVD
• Higher content of fiber is associated with reductions in lipid levels and chronic inflammation, in addition to its ability to aid with weight control, blood glucose, and blood pressure levels.
• Long-chain ?-3 fatty acids from fish and MUFAs from olive oil provide cardiovascular protection by promoting endothelial function and reducing inflammation and thrombosis and increasing HDL, respectively.
